The key fob functions as an entry device that is keyless
A key fob is a small device that communicates with your car's immobiliser system to allow it to start. It's not a prominent part of the vehicle, but is a vital element that can ensure your vehicle is safe from theft. It can be expensive to buy a new key fob, but you can save time and money by re-purposing yours. It is crucial to have a spare key to avoid having to wait at the dealership to get a replacement.
Some Vauxhall vehicles use remote locking keys equipped with transponder chips. This can be a problem if lose your key. This chip is used in conjunction with the immobiliser system to stop the vehicle from starting if the key is not properly programmed. It is best to contact an auto locksmith in the event that you lose your car key to ensure it is correctly programmed.
When you buy a replacement key, it is important to verify whether the dealer has an appropriate key code for your vehicle. The code can be found in the owner's manual or car pass. It is necessary to program the key. Once the key has been programmed, it will be able to unlock your car and begin it.
If you own a Vauxhall Insignia, it's essential to keep your key fob in good working order. This is important because if the fob becomes damaged the car won't be capable of starting. The issue usually begins with small cracks appearing on the hinge that connects the blade of the key to the metal plate. These cracks can get worse over time, leading to the blade to fall from the lock.

Vauxhall Insignia has an unique backup system for cars that are pushed to start. A transmitter pocket is located in the front cover of the center console. This is an easy way to start your car while you're away. Slide your electronic key fob into the pocket and press the button to start the car. If you're driving a manual transmission you'll need to activate your brake or clutch.
